2013 NFL Week 10 "Studs & Duds"




                                                                                                 Week 10
                                                                                                 

                                                                                                  Studs


                                                             

Tavon Austin-  Welcome to the NFL Tavon Austin! Austin's performance this past Sunday just may be a small dose of what we can expect from the Rookie in the future! 8 Receptions 138 yards 2 TD's  98 Punt Return for a TD ( 3 Total TD's)

Calvin Johnson- So Megatron did not have another 300+ yard receiving game against the Bears. Hell, he did not even break triple digits! (83 yards) BUT he was still an important factor in the outcome in the Lions 21-19 win over Chicago with 2 TD's on 6 receptions

 Russell Wilson- Wilson has to be a consideration for MVP at this point! Wilson went 19/26 throwing for 287 yards and 2 TD passes en-route to leading the Seattle Seahawks to a 9-1 record!

Marshawn Lynch- The other half of the Seahawks dynamic one-two punch, Marshawn Lynch had 24 carries for 145 yards and a TD.

Nick Foles- No he did not throw for 7 TD's but he still put together a solid outing against the Green Bay Packers for another win. 12/18 228 yard 3 TD   (8 carries 38 yards)

Drew Brees-  Fired on all cylinders! Threw 4 TD passes to four different receivers while throwing for 392 yards and completing 34 of his 41 passes! (83%)

Vincent Rey- Rey was all over the field making plays for the Bengals defense! If not for his performance, Cincinnati may have not even have had a chance to get back into the game like they did. 10 Tackles (5 assisted) 3.0 sacks 1 INT.

Ryan Fitzpatrick- Fitzpatrick had to step up in fill in for Jake Locker after he went down with a (season ending) foot injury. Despite a losing effort, Fitzpatrick drew some impressive numbers! 22/33 264 yard 2 TD's   1 Rushing TD (3 carries 13 yards)

Demaryius Thomas- Boy does Peyton Manning love Demaryius Thomas right now! The Broncos love drawing up Thomas for a lateral/screen and have him turning on the jets!  7 receptions 108 yards 3 TD's

Antonio Brown- 104 of the 204 passing yards by Ben Roethlisberger went to this guy! Big Ben hook up with him 6 different times all the while Brown is becoming his favorite target!

                                                                                                       Duds
                                                                                 

Andrew Luck- While Tavon Austin was taking care of business and putting up points on the scoreboard for the Rams, Luck was being taken apart by the St. Louis defense throwing 3 INT's and had fumble (which he lost)

Andy Dalton- This guy is a basketcase. Yes he puts up good numbers. Yes, he throws TD passes. But he also causes many turnovers and that he did against the Ravens. Dalton had 2 TD's 3 INT's going for 274 yards and threw over 50 times and did not even complete half of his passes.

Terrelle Pryor-  I am beginning to think Pryor's days as starting QB for the Raiders is wearing thin. 11 of 26 122 yards 0 TD's and 1 INT (Pryor had 5 carries for 19 yards and a Rushing TD) Pryor also had a fumble that lead to a touchdown for the NY Giants.

Chad Henne- Funny I have the Quarterback (Ryan Fitzpatrick) on the opposing side of this game as a Stud, but Henne as a Dud. But as for Fitzpatrick, it is for good reason as Henne went just 14/23 180 yards and 2 INT's

Colin Kaepernick- Could the San Francisco 49ers be regretting dumping Alex Smith for Kaepernick? Whatever the case, Kaepernick had another horrible game, finishing just 11 of 22 for 91 yds and an INT. Kaepernick was also sacked 6 times!

C.J.  Spiller- Did not bring his versatility to the game this past Sunday. Spiller finished with ONLY 34 yards of total offense ( 23 rushing yards on 8 carries,  11 receiving yards on 3 receptions)
